Focus International, part of JD Sports Fashion plc, faced growing concerns about availability, slow restoration and insufficient scalability from a dated, heterogeneous IT environment. They engaged Hewlett Packard Enterprise to modernize their infrastructure with HPE server, storage and networking solutions—including HPE ProLiant DL360 Gen9 servers, an HPE MSA 2040 storage array and HPE 2820/2920 switches—alongside virtualization and replication technologies to support robust disaster recovery and lower operational overhead.
Hewlett Packard Enterprise’s solution, delivered with partner CSG, implemented a virtualized environment with six HPE ProLiant DL360 Gen9 servers, the HPE MSA 2040, upgraded HPE switches and Hyper-V/Veeam replication. The deployment cut restoration times from 24 hours to 15 minutes (a 98% reduction), halved power and cooling costs, reduced hardware footprint and cabinets, and substantially increased availability, scalability and ease of maintenance.
